The end result of watching a 'last episode' of any TV serial written by Steven Moffat, owing to the impossibility, confusion and pure anger at very complex and brilliant plots. Especially when there is a sizeable gap between one episode and the next. Usually found in relation to British Television shows Sherlock and Doctor Who.
A: Did you see that episode last night? It was infuriating!
B: I know! My head's been totally moffucked!

Interchangeable with 'mind-fucked'
by Admixt January 21, 2012
